Does anyone have any experience with or verifiable information regarding the Hungarian Reformed Churches that exist throughout North America? I'm especially wondering about one particular group. On their website, they list the Second Helvetic Confession and Heidelberg Catechism as their doctrinal standards, and specifically say that "The spirit of these two classic confessional books shapes our preaching and teaching ministry, Christian education and confirmation instruction, church life and personal piety," implying that they are not mere historical documents with no binding authority (think PCUSA). That confessional statement, as well as their statement on Scripture at the same page above, seem to suggest positive things about their nature as a truly confessional Reformed church.

There are also several things, however, that raise a red flag in my mind, and make for some confusion as well. For one thing, it is vague (at least to me) from that website just exactly what ecclesiastical structure they are held together by, if any. The site lists four classes in North America, which would suggest a presbyterial ecclesiology. Yet some of the congregations, for instance, are listed as United Church of Christ. Is that merely the meeting place of those congregations? If not, what exactly is the relationship between their respective classes and the UCC?

Furthermore, the World Alliance of Reformed Churches (PCUSA, EPC, RCA, CRCNA, UCC, Cumberland, etc.) lists the "Hungarian Reformed Church in America" as one of their U.S. member churches. Likewise, the site at CalvinSynod.org lists WARC in one of their pages of links. Because of the vague nature of the ecclesiastical and confessional relationship between the various congregations, however, I'm not even sure what that necessarily means, and whether it is the exact same group, or two different groups with some some type of overlap. For one thing, the church on the WARC site has no listed website, which would be odd if it were in fact the exact same group (with no distinctions) as the one at CalvinSynod.org. Likewise, the central mailing address listed for the HRCA at WARC is in Ontario, and there are no congregations listed in Ontario on the CalvinSynod.org site.

Ultimately, I may end up sending an e-mail to the address given on the WARC site to simply ask for clarification as to whether their church is identical to or overlaps with the one at CalvinSynod.org. I figured I would see if anyone here already had some knowledge or experience with the churches. If they are the same, that will certainly call into question the truth of their actual confession and enforcement of the HC and the Second Helvetic. (But they very well may be different - after all, the Korean-American Presbyterian Church is a member of NAPARC, while the Korean Presbyterian Church in America has close ties with the PCUSA. As that illustrates, there are distinct groups out there with almost identical names, especially with foreign-named groups like Korean and Hungarian churches.) Even if they are different, however, I still wonder about the ecclesiastical nature of the HRC's at CalvinSynod.org, especially in light of the UCC-listed congregations.
